What is a large space?
Large space monitoring refers to the continuous space open without visual partition. In the field of monitoring, the main difference between small space monitoring is that large space monitoring cannot be achieved with a single camera but need to use a combination of multiple cameras or PTZ camera monitoring to achieve most covering.
For example, the highway toll station and service area, all belong to large space.

The importance and complexity of large space monitoring
Compared with the small space monitoring, large space monitoring range is bigger, more moving object, lack of physical isolation, etc. The openness and liquidity of the large space determines its frequently happened violations. A lot of illegal and criminal behavior and mass incidents occurred in the large space area. So large space monitoring has been a top priority in the field of monitoring.
But due to the large space is usually open public area, with more moving object and need to monitor more complete coverage. A single camera can't do, it has blind spot. Therefore, large space monitoring is the most complex one in monitoring field. It's hard to make early warning in the large space monitoring, a lot of them become decorations. Unclear image or blind angle found during replay, can't see the violations.
Large space monitoring term introduction 1 - "pixel density" - requirement for clarity
Below picture 1 shows the different resolution required "pixel density", such as a 2 million pixels (1920 x 1080 resolution) camera, if it illuminates the target scene with width of 10m, then its pixel density in width= 1920 / 10 = 192 pix/m. Resolution between 164 pix/m and 246 pix/m in picture 1.
When monitoring goes into the digital age, the pixel density should be an important basis when we design definition of monitor system.
In practice, if monitoring system only requires monitoring of overall situation, doesn't need to identify the faces, identify license plate, and even look at the cashier's note denomination, the pixel density of 70 pix/m will be enough. Otherwise, 130 pix/m or even as many as 250 pix/m pixel density is your basic requirement.
